Choose a Business Name
Choosing a business name is a crucial step in establishing my LLC in Washington. I must verify that my chosen name complies with state naming conventions. The name should include "Limited Liability Company" or its abbreviations, "LLC" or "L.L.C."
Additionally, it shouldn't be misleading or too similar to existing businesses.
Before finalizing my choice, I'll check business name availability through the Washington Secretary of State's website. This step is essential to avoid legal issues and verify my LLC stands out.
I should also consider securing a matching domain name for online presence. By following these guidelines, I can select a name that reflects my business identity and meets legal requirements.
Designate a Registered Agent
One essential step in forming my LLC in Washington is designating a registered agent. This agent serves as my business's official point of contact for legal documents and government notices, ensuring I receive important communications promptly.
It's important to understand the registered agent responsibilities, which include accepting service of process, handling tax documents, and maintaining compliance with state regulations.
To meet the registered agent requirements in Washington, the agent must be a resident of the state or a business entity authorized to operate there. I can designate myself, a trusted individual, or hire a professional service.
Choosing the right registered agent is critical, as they play a key role in maintaining my LLC's good standing and ensuring timely communication.
File Formation Documents
After designating a registered agent, the next critical step is to file the formation documents with the Washington Secretary of State.
You'll need to select the appropriate file types for your LLC formation, which typically include the Certificate of Formation and an Operating Agreement.
I recommend using document templates available online, as they can simplify the process and guarantee you include all necessary information.
Make sure to carefully review your documents for accuracy before submission.
Once you've completed the forms, you can file them electronically or via mail, along with the required filing fee.
Keep a copy of everything for your records; it's essential for future reference and compliance.
Obtain Necessary Licenses
Obtaining the necessary licenses is a vital step in launching your LLC in Washington. I recommend starting by researching the specific licensing requirements for your business type.
Different industries may require various business permits, so it's important to identify which ones apply to you. For instance, if you're opening a restaurant, you'll need health permits and possibly a liquor license.
You can find information on licensing requirements through the Washington Secretary of State's website or your local government's business office.
Additionally, consider consulting with a business attorney or local chamber of commerce for guidance. By ensuring you have all the correct licenses, you'll establish a solid foundation for your LLC and avoid potential legal issues in the future.
